How To Write Resume For Operations Lieutenant
- Quantify your accomplishments with specific metrics and data whenever possible.
- Highlight your skills in leadership, problem-solving, and decision-making.
- Demonstrate your knowledge of industry best practices and regulatory requirements.
- Tailor your resume to each specific job you apply for, highlighting the skills and experience most relevant to the position.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’s) For Operations Lieutenant
What are the key responsibilities of an Operations Lieutenant?
Key responsibilities include supervising and coordinating operations personnel, developing contingency plans, optimizing shift scheduling, conducting performance reviews, establishing communication channels, leading safety initiatives, and collaborating with external agencies.
What qualifications are required to become an Operations Lieutenant?
Typically, a Bachelor’s Degree in Emergency Management or a related field is required, along with several years of experience in emergency management or a related field.
What are the career prospects for Operations Lieutenants?
Operations Lieutenants can advance to management positions in emergency management, disaster preparedness, or related fields.
What are the salary expectations for Operations Lieutenants?
Salary expectations vary depending on experience, location, and industry, but generally range from $50,000 to $100,000 per year.
What skills are essential for Operations Lieutenants?
Essential skills include leadership, problem-solving, decision-making, communication, and the ability to work under pressure.
What certifications are beneficial for Operations Lieutenants?
Beneficial certifications include Certified Emergency Manager (CEM), Certified Business Continuity Professional (CBCP), and Incident Command System (ICS) certifications.
